Synthesis and characterization of some new 1,3,4-thiadiazole compounds and determination of antimicrobial activity

Abstract (EN)
Supervisor: Asst. Prof. Dr. Mahmut GÜR 1,3,4-thiadiazole compounds are of great interest due to their antibacterial properties. Thus, in this thesis study, some novel N-substituted-phenyl-1,3,4-thiazol-2-amine derivatives have been obtained through the cyclisation reaction of 2-phenylbutyric acid and N-substituted-phenylthiosemicarbazide derivatives. Structural analyzes of these compounds were carried out by IR, 1H-NMR, 13C-NMR spectroscopy and elemental analysis. In the structural analysis, especially the peaks of the group >C=O lost and the absorption of the -N(H)- functional group was observed. Furthermore, Antibacterial activities against the bacteria of gram negative (Salmonella enteritidis, Salmonella typhimurium, Enterobacter aerogenes, Salmonella infantis, Salmonella kentucky, Escherichia coli) and gram positive (Staphylococcus aureus, Bacillus subtilis, Enterococcus durans) against Candida albicans fungus, antifungal activity experiments were carried out using disk diffusion method.
